#094102 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#094102 is composed of 3.5% red, 25.5%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 96.9% yellow and 74.5% black. It has a hue angle of 113.3 degrees, a saturation of 94% and a lightness of 13.1%. #094102 color hex could be obtained by blending #128204 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

#094102 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#094102 has RGB values of R:9, G:65, B:2 and CMYK values of C:0.86, M:0, Y:0.97, K:0.75. Its decimal value is 606466.

Shades and Tints of #094102
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010800 is the darkest color, while #f5fff4 is the lightest one.
